beach |
the land at the edge of a lake, ocean, or other body of water. A beach is often formed of sand or small stones. |
carry |
to hold and take from one place to another. |
citizen |
a person who is a member of a country because of being born there or being accepted as a member by law. |
color |
a quality of light as our eyes see it. Red, blue, and yellow are some colors. |
edge |
a line where two sides or surfaces meet. |
exercise |
activity that improves the health of the body or mind. |
inventor |
one who conceives of or makes something new. |
lung |
either of the two organs in the body that control breathing. |
nightmare |
a frightening dream. |
oil |
a slippery liquid that comes from minerals, animals, plants, or chemicals. |
talk |
to communicate by speaking. |
tired |
needing sleep or rest. |
tow |
to pull along at the end of a rope or chain. |
twin |
either of two children or animals born at the same time to one mother. |
worker |
someone who does a job or has a job. |
